26 year old Israeli virtuoso Itamar Zorman is quickly establishing himself as one of today's brightest young concert artists

Itamar is a former prize winner at the Tchaikovsky and Freiburg International Violin Competitions and was a finalist in the 2011 Young Concert Artists International Auditions
He is a graduate of the Jerusalem Academy of Music and Dance, Juilliard School and Manhattan School of Music – having studied with Professor Zakhar Bron, Robert Mann and Sylvia Rosenberg
Itamar's recent debuts include performances with the American Symphony Orchestra, St Petersburg Philharmonic, Jerusalem Symphony Orchestra, Israel Chamber Orchestra, Israeli Sinfonietta and the Polish Radio Chamber Orchestra
He currently performs on a 1737 Pietro Guarneri violin
